Ingredients
Scale
- 3–4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.5 lbs)
- 2 cloves fresh garlic, minced
- 1 cup pineapple chunks (fresh or canned)
- 1 red bell pepper, diced
- 1 yellow bell pepper, diced
- 1 green bell pepper, diced
- 1 medium onion, thinly sliced
- ¼ cup low-sodium soy sauce
- 2 tbsp brown sugar
- 1 tbsp honey
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Chop chicken into bite-sized pieces. Dice the bell peppers and slice the onion.
- In a bowl, whisk together soy sauce, brown sugar, honey, minced garlic, salt, and pepper.
- Spread chicken, bell peppers, onion, and pineapple on the baking sheet. Drizzle sauce over everything.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es until golden brown and cooked through.
- Serve immediately with any leftover sauce drizzled over the top.
